Market Share for Each Genre in 2025

Note: This chart ranks genres by the amount they earned at the domestic box office during 2025. It includes movies released in previous years that earned money during 2025. For example, a movie released over Thanksgiving in 2024 will most likely earn money in 2024 and 2025.

Top Grossing of 2025

RankGenreMovies2025 GrossTicketsShare
1 Action 64 $2,441,367,148 215,859,167 30.90%
2 Adventure 40 $1,745,506,988 154,333,068 22.09%
3 Horror 56 $1,296,904,511 114,668,835 16.41%
4 Musical 17 $698,380,786 61,748,963 8.84%
5 Drama 171 $562,025,759 49,692,809 7.11%
6 Thriller/Suspense 70 $440,381,468 38,937,350 5.57%
7 Comedy 62 $358,676,105 31,713,180 4.54%
8 Black Comedy 16 $229,475,445 20,289,608 2.90%
9 Documentary 71 $59,875,105 5,293,999 0.76%
10 Romantic Comedy 15 $54,188,441 4,791,196 0.69%
11 Concert/Performance 9 $7,711,135 681,798 0.10%
12 Multiple Genres 2 $3,379,974 298,848 0.04%
13 Western 3 $1,709,718 151,168 0.02%
14 Educational 1 $725,556 64,152 0.01%

Our Theatrical Market pages are based on the Domestic Theatrical Market performance only. The Domestic Market is defined as the North American movie territory (consisting of the United States, Canada, Puerto Rico and Guam).

The yearly amounts on our Theatrical Market pages are based on box office years. Each box office year starts on the first Monday of the year, so the previous year ends on the Sunday before the first Monday. For example, the "2017 box office year" started on January 2, 2017 so the "2016 box office year" ended on Sunday, January 1, 2017.
